在机器学习和人工智能的领域中,多层感知器(Multilayer Perceptrons, MLP)和反向传播算法(Backpropagation)是两个至关重要的概念。它们被广泛运用于解决各种复杂的问题,从图像识别到语音识别,再到金融市场的预测。然而,仅仅拥有这些技术本身是不够的,它们需要与其他工具和方法相结合才能发挥出最大的作用。本文赫兹量化将讨论如何将多层感知器和反向传播算法与策略测试器集成,以便更有效地应用于金融领域的问题。
策略测试器是什么?
在金融领域,策略测试器是一种用于评估交易策略效果的工具。它们通过模拟交易并根据历史数据评估策略的性能,从而帮助交易员和分析师制定更好的决策。策略测试器通常会考虑多种因素,包括交易成本、市场流动性和风险管理等,以便全面评估交易策略的可行性。
多层感知器和反向传播算法的应用
多层感知器是一种人工神经网络,它由多个神经元层组成,每个神经元层与下一层完全连接。这种结构使得多层感知器能够学习复杂的非线性关系,并在各种任务中表现出色。反向传播算法则是用于训练多层感知器的一种常用方法,它通过不断调整网络参数以最小化预测误差来实现训练过程。
在金融领域,多层感知器和反向传播算法已经被成功地应用于股票价格预测、交易策略优化等问题。它们能够从大量的历史数据中学习到价格模式和市场趋势,并据此作出预测和决策。然而,要将这些技术应用于实际交易中,还需要考虑到策略的有效性和可靠性。
策略测试器与多层感知器的集成
将策略测试器与多层感知器集成起来,可以为交易员和分析师提供更全面的交易决策支持。具体而言,可以通过以下步骤实现集成:
1. 数据准备
首先,需要准备好用于训练多层感知器的数据。这些数据通常包括历史价格数据、交易量数据以及可能影响市场的其他因素,如宏观经济指标等。数据的质量和完整性对于模型的准确性至关重要。
2. 模型训练
利用准备好的数据,可以使用反向传播算法训练多层感知器模型。在训练过程中,需要选择合适的网络结构、损失函数和优化器,并进行参数调优以提高模型性能。
3. 策略生成
训练完成的多层感知器模型可以用于生成交易策略。通过将模型应用于最新的市场数据,可以得到预测结果,并据此制定交易决策,如买入、卖出或持有。
4. 策略评估
生成的交易策略需要经过策略测试器的评估。策略测试器将模拟执行交易,并根据预先设定的评价指标对策略的性能进行评估,如收益率、风险调整收益率等。
5. 调整和优化
根据策略测试器的评估结果,可以对多层感知器模型进行调整和优化,以进一步提高策略的效果。这可能涉及调整模型参数、改变网络结构或重新训练模型等操作。
结语
通过将多层感知器和反向传播算法与策略测试器集成,可以实现更有效的交易决策支持系统。这种集成方法能够充分利用机器学习和人工智能的技术优势,帮助交易员和分析师更好地理解市场并做出更明智的决策。然而,需要注意的是,任何交易策略都存在风险,因此在实际应用中仍需要谨慎对待,并结合专业知识和经验进行综合评估。